Claiborne Parish Courthouse; Homer, Louisiana, United States; SEE BACK; XII-H-1; A statue commemorating the Confederate Soldier stands before the antebellum CLAIBORNE PARISH COURTHOUSE in the North Louisiana town of Homer. Twenty alabaster Doric Columns surround the Greek Revival structure, built in 1860. The theme is repeated in miniature in the cupola atop the hip roof.
